School Spending — 2025i

Source

How your school districts spend money and where revenue comes from. Most funding comes from local property taxes (44.4%).

Trico CUSD 176Unit District · 859 students · $14.1M total budget

This district spends $14K per student to operate, of which $8K goes directly to classroom instruction.

Steeleville CUSD 138Unit District · 460 students · $5.2M total budget

This district spends $12K per student to operate, of which $7K goes directly to classroom instruction.
